It was several more months before I was able to identify what they were. If you believe less is more, you will want these. If the traditional Norse rune symbols don\u2019t resonate with you, it could be because they don\u2019t speak your language. Every witch, pagan and muggle can understand these eight symbols: sun, moon, wave, birds, leaf, rings, crossed spears, and the color black. My symbols were burned into twig slices. If you\u2019d like to make a set, you might consider drawing on stones, painting seashells or engraving on wooden disks. Clay and crystals can also be used. I like to incorporate nature into as many projects as possible because I like the energy it brings to objects. While this set has eight runes, and some have ten, it is more common to find sets of thirteen. Additional symbols I have found are apple, blade, blank, crossroads, eye, flight, harvest, man, romance, scythe, star, water and woman. When making yours, you can, of course, choose the symbols you wish \u2013 even if they aren\u2019t mentioned here.
